Humber Super Snipe (1949-51)

The Specs

Below are the technical specifications and any performance numbers we could get.

Engine

Bore & Stroke 85mm x 120mm
Displacement 4085.7cc
Firing order 1,5,3,6,2,4
Oil pressure (hot)

45 – 50 lb./sq. in. at 30-45 mph

Fuel Supply

Carburetor Stromberg DBVA42
Choke Automatic
Main L1292
Metering 0.065″
By-pass 0.054″

Valving

Intake tappet clearance 0.010″ (cold)
Exhaust tappet clearance 0.010″ (cold)
Valve-timing indication Timing cover
Intake valve opens 9° BTDC

Ignition

Breaker gap 0.010″ – 0.012″
Plug gap 0.028″ – 0.032″
Ignition timing indication Crankshaft pulley and timing case cover
Ignition timing

6° BTDC

Clutch

Clutch type 10″ Single Dry Plate
Clutch linings Ferodo

Brakes

Brake type Lockheed 2LS Hydraulic
Brake linings Ferodo

Wheel Alignment

Toe-In 1⁄8“
Camber
Caster angle
King pin angle

10°
